If you cannot locate a resource in the the University at Albany Search Tool, requests can be made to borrow a resource from another library through our Interlibrary  Loan Service, commonly referred to as ILL. This service  offers access to resources not owned by the University Libraries. You must sign  up for an account on ILLIAD to use this service. Use the ILLIAD system found on  the Interlibrary Loan page to set up your account. The process of ordering from  another library takes approximately 2-3 weeks (sometimes faster), so please allow  for this in planning your research.  UA Delivery provides article and book delivery to students, staff and faculty (if sources are owned by any of our three libraries).
